Tengarahi Village Map

The Tengarahi village is located in the state Uttar Pradesh having state code 09 and having the village code 199962. The Ballia is the district of this village with district code 193.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 199.92 hectares / 1.9992 Square Kilometers (km2) / 494.01307862917 acres. Location Details

The Tengarahi village is situated in the Ballia district with district code number 193. Bairia is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 00980. Bairiya is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0725. The gram panchayat for this village is Tegrahi. The district headquarters' name is Ballia and as per distance concern it is 34 kilometres from the Tengarahi village.

Tengarahi Households and Populations



The total number of households in Tengarahi village are 562. It rely on the total population of 4109 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 2140 of the village Tengarahi and the total female population number is 1969.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
